How to Clean iPhone

Cleaning your iPhone not only keeps it looking great but also helps it function optimally. In this guide, we’ll walk you through the steps to safely and effectively clean your iPhone.

Step 1: Turn Off Your iPhone

Before cleaning, switch off your iPhone.

This step prevents any unwanted actions or damage while cleaning. Holding down the power button until you see the "slide to power off" option is the easiest way to do this.

Step 2: Use a Lint-Free Cloth

Dampen a lint-free cloth slightly with water.

Lint-free cloths are ideal because they won’t leave fibers behind. Ensure the cloth is only slightly damp to prevent moisture from entering the device.

Step 3: Gently Wipe the Surfaces

Carefully wipe the iPhone’s exterior with the damp cloth.

Focus on the screen, back, and sides. Be gentle to avoid scratching or applying too much pressure, which could damage the device.

Step 4: Clean Stubborn Spots

Use a mixture of water and mild soap or 70% isopropyl alcohol for tough spots.

Apply the solution to the cloth, not directly onto the iPhone, to clean smudges or sticky areas. Be careful to avoid openings like the charging port and speakers.

Step 5: Let Your iPhone Dry

Allow your iPhone to air dry completely before turning it back on.

This step ensures any residual moisture evaporates, preventing damage to the internal components. Place the phone on a flat surface and give it a few minutes to dry.

Tips for Cleaning iPhone

  • Use only recommended cleaning solutions like water or isopropyl alcohol to avoid damage.
  • Avoid paper towels or rough fabrics which can scratch the surface.
  • Clean in a well-lit area to spot all smudges and dirt.
  • Regularly clean your phone to avoid a build-up of grime.
  • Consider using a microfiber cloth for the best results without leaving streaks.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often should I clean my iPhone?

It’s a good idea to clean your iPhone every week.

Regular cleaning helps keep germs and dirt at bay, ensuring your device stays in top condition and looks great.

Can I use disinfectant wipes on my iPhone?

Yes, but only use wipes with 70% isopropyl alcohol or Clorox Disinfecting Wipes.

These are safe for your iPhone’s surfaces, but make sure not to let moisture enter the ports.

What should I avoid when cleaning my iPhone?

Avoid harsh chemicals, compressed air, bleach, and direct application of cleaning solutions.

These can damage your iPhone’s surface and internal components.

Is it safe to clean the iPhone screen with water?

Yes, but use a slightly damp cloth and avoid getting water into openings.

A little moisture can clean the screen effectively without risking damage if you’re careful.

Can cleaning improve my iPhone’s performance?

Indirectly, yes. Removing grime from ports can ensure better charging and audio quality.

Keeping your iPhone clean can prevent performance issues related to dirt and debris build-up.
